How can I extend my Indonesian visa?
Visitors must simply go to the nearest immigration office (Kantor Imigrasi) in Indonesia. There, they can apply for an extension. It is recommended to start the application process at least a week before the original VoA is due to expire. However, the earliest that a VoA can be extended is 14 days before expiry.
How much is Indonesia passport?
Passport fees
| Passport type | Price in Indonesian rupiah |
|---|---|
| Ordinary passport (24 pages) | Rp 155,000 (US$11) |
| Ordinary passport (48 pages) | Rp 355,000 (US$26) |
| Electronic passport (24 pages) | Rp 405,000 (US$30) |
| Electronic passport (48 pages) | Rp 655,000 (US$48) |

How can I stay in Indonesia for 6 months?
The single entry visa is one of the favorite options for medium to long term stays in Bali. The visa allows for stays of up to 6 months in Indonesia. After this 6-month period, foreigners can apply for a new single entry visa again for another period of 6 months. This process can be repeated several times.

How much is the fine for overstaying in Indonesia?
For violation of the stay in Indonesia, there is a penalty in the amount of IDR 1000,000 per day of the delay. The payment for overstay – is not a bribe but a legitimate non-tax state revenue. The overstay up to 60 days is an administrative violation.
How long can a foreigner stay in Indonesia?
The validity of a Tourist Visa for Indonesia is 30 days and for a single entry. This type of visa can be extended for another 30 days before expiration. Visas on Arrival are also valid for 30 days and extendable. A multiple-entry Indonesia visa is valid for one year.
Can a foreigner live in Indonesia?
In general, visitors to Indonesia require a visa. Whether applicants can obtain a visa on arrival or need to apply before travelling to Indonesia will depend on their nationality. Those wishing to live and work in Indonesia for an extended period of time will need to obtain a residence permit.

Can foreigners marry in Indonesia?
Indonesian authorities require all non-Indonesian citizens to obtain a Certificate of No Impediment to Marriage from their Embassy prior to marriage in Indonesia. To obtain the No Impediment to Marriage, the U.S. citizen must come personally to the Embassy and sign the Statement before a Consular Officer.
